Transaction 37980e074b5692050eeba1634dfc1f316692a7b5e4b715e09c0da72a22416936
1 Input
2 Outputs
- 37980e074b5692050eeba1634dfc1f316692a7b5e4b715e09c0da72a22416936:0
- 37980e074b5692050eeba1634dfc1f316692a7b5e4b715e09c0da72a22416936:1
value 17788083
address 1PeFopDSxwHZePQcNGzfKpyMLg9pRER6Bj
value 73800000
address 1FHkaETyHDdA4f5MGaiES1QHw16ehauByt